    Lenovo Legion K510 Mini Pro Review: Makes a Strong Case for Compact Mechanicals

    The overall value proposition is where the K510 Mini Pro truly shines. Priced at Rs 5,000, it offers premium features typically reserved for pricier models. While it is a wired-only keyboard, the detachable braided cable offers some flexibility, though its length might be a bit much for portable setups. The Lenovo Legion K510 Mini Pro is a compact mechanical keyboard that punches above its weight in design, functionality, and value. With its RGB lighting, hot-swappable switches, and ergonomic layout, it caters to both aesthetics and performance. While it may not be hardcore gamers who demand perfection, it delivers a polished experience that makes it easy to recommend for most users.

    Mechanical keyboards have evolved beyond their clunky, old-school reputation.
    A large chunk of today’s gamers want compact layouts, stylish RGB lighting, and switches that feel just right under their fingers.
    The Lenovo Legion K510 Mini Pro enters this space with a 75% layout aimed at gamers, writers, and productivity enthusiasts alike.

    Priced competitively and packed with features, it promises a strong blend of form, function, and flair.
    But how does it actually perform? Let’s find out.

    Design

    The Legion K510 Mini Pro stands out immediately with its compact 75% layout, squeezing 84 keys into a smaller footprint that leaves more room for your mouse to wander in during your frantic gaming sessions.
    It’s got quite an ergonomic build, and the best part is that it comes with a detachable braided USB‑C to USB‑A cable.

    Someone who travels a lot will appreciate this feature a lot, given the danger of the USB port getting damaged in cases where the cable is directly connected to the keyboard.
    The matte, fingerprint-resistant keycaps not only look clean but also enhance grip during extended sessions.

    However, the keyboard’s low profile may divide opinion; while many may find it comfortable, some users feel the typing angle is too flat and might benefit from added wrist support.

    Aesthetics

    Visually, the K510 Mini Pro is both stylish and restrained.
    Translucent keycaps combined with per-key RGB lighting bring the keyboard to life, offering over 16.8 million colours and numerous lighting presets.

    The black matte chassis with subtle glossy accents strikes a balance between professional and playful.
    There’s no question of not liking its aesthetics.
    They make the Lenovo Legion K510 Mini Pro a beautiful addition to any desk setup.

    Performance

    When it comes to performance, the keyboard is equipped with tactile brown mechanical switches rated for around 50 million keystrokes.
    They offer satisfying feedback while staying relatively quiet, which marks a sweet spot for both gamers and heavy typers.

    The inclusion of arrow keys and a full function row makes the 75% layout more versatile than smaller 60% options. NKRO and anti-ghosting ensure reliable input, no matter how intense the action gets.
    Additional Fn-layered shortcuts give access to media controls, brightness adjustments, game mode toggles, Microsoft Dynamic Lighting, and even a dedicated Copilot key.
